Transaction e8140fe0f8fa68119c083fbe9e74595c1f6a49b51591113efb0e7c0d01612e99
2 Input
2 Outputs
- e8140fe0f8fa68119c083fbe9e74595c1f6a49b51591113efb0e7c0d01612e99:0
- e8140fe0f8fa68119c083fbe9e74595c1f6a49b51591113efb0e7c0d01612e99:1
value 95469
address 1HmbgQgmnAcZAhECuc6mz3SUajN5Esstw4
value 7072716
address 32SGvEWW1qWmexPEiJGTtzMMHAC8h5ctfZ